Company Overview
Previously known as the iShares Dow Jones U.S. Healthcare Sector Index Fund, the iShares U.S. Healthcare ETF is designed to track the performance of the Dow Jones U.S. Health Care Index. The fund includes a variety of healthcare-related companies and serves as a broad tool for reflecting the sector's overall performance. As a non-diversified exchange-traded fund, it allows exposure to the healthcare sector, which is continuously evolving due to new healthcare advancements and shifting market dynamics.
